148 COVID-19 cases confirmed in Sri Lanka
Posted by Editor on April 2, 2020 - 11:22 am
Two more patients have tested positive for COVID-19 in Sri Lanka increasing the total cases tally to 148, says the Ministry of Health.
In the meantime, a total number of 21 patients have recovered from the deadly virus so far.
Sri Lanka also reported 3 Coronavirus deaths up to now.
Total Confirmed Cases – 148
Active Cases – 124
New Cases – 2
Total number of individuals in hospitals – 251
Recovered & Discharged – 21
Deaths – 3
